New Delhi: Subhash Ghai, director of the film ‘Pardes’, has been admitted to Lilavati Hospital in Mumbai. The director is 79 years old. A team of doctors is examining the director’s health. Clear information as to when he was admitted to the hospital has not been revealed. He is famous among the audience for films like ‘Khalnayak’, ‘Taal’, ‘Pardes’ and ‘Jung’.
‘Dainik Bhaskar’ quoted sources close to Subhash Ghai as saying that after his health deteriorated, the director was admitted to Lilavati Hospital for routine checkup. Earlier reports had come out about the director that his health was not good. Subhash Ghai’s spokesperson has issued a statementin which he has given an update about the director’s health, ‘We would like to inform that Subhash Ghai is absolutely fine. He has been admitted for routine checkup and is better than before. Thank you for your love and concern. The filmmaker hails from Nagpur, Maharashtra, where he was born on 24 January 1945. Subhash Ghai has directed 16 films
Subhash Ghai has made 16 films as a director, out of which 13 films performed well at the box office. He was awarded the National Award for the film ‘Iqbal’. He has made many new actors stars with his films, which include celebrities like Jackie Shroff, Reena Roy, Meenakshi, Mahima Chaudhary.
Subhash Ghai is running an acting school
Subhash Ghai has made films of many genres. He is also called the second ‘show man’ of Bollywood. Has made memorable films like ‘Kalicharan’, ‘Khalnayak’, ‘Ram Lakhan’, ‘Pardes’, ‘Kalicharan’ and ‘Taal’. He is currently running an acting school in Mumbai, which is counted among the 10 best acting schools in the world. The first film ‘Kalicharan’ made under the direction of Subhash Ghai had changed Shatrughan Sinha’s career. Earlier, he was famous among the audience as a villain, but in this, Subhash Ghai took a big risk by showing him as a hero.
